What were the consequences of actions taken by Hitler to bring about change in Germany?

0

Well, he came to power as Chancellor in 1933 and in a short time had managed to suspend civil liberties and begin his massive rearmament programs as well as increasing the sizes of the Army and Navy and Air Force. The consequence of the suspension of civil liberties were the beginnings of the concentration camp activities with the first one being Dachau which held not only arrested Jews, but also political enemies of the Nazis. The consequence of his military and building programs was an increase in employment in Germany and temporary good times. Of course the ultimate consequence of these and all of his actions was WWII and the defeat and destruction of Germany.
